You will be updated with latest job alerts via emailIronwood Pharmaceuticals is a leading global gastrointestinal (GI) healthcare company on a mission to advance the treatment of GI diseases and redefine the standard of care for GI patients. We are pioneers in the development of LINZESS (linaclotide) the U.S. branded prescription market leader for adults with irritable bowel syndrome with constipation or chronic idiopathic constipation. Ironwood is also advancing apraglutide a nextgeneration longacting synthetic GLP2 analog being developed for rare gastrointestinal diseases including short bowel syndrome with intestinal failure as well as several earlier stage assets. Building upon our history of GI innovation we keep patients at the heart of our R&D and commercialization efforts to reduce the burden of GI diseases and address significant unmet needs.
The Senior Accountant will be a key contributor to the Finance & Accounting team and will report to the Manger Accounting. This individual will be responsible for several areas of the monthly and quarterly general ledger close including: cash investments receivables prepaids fixed assets leases accruals debt revenue and operating expenses among others and will contribute to the organizations compliance with SarbanesOxley internal control and audit standards. A successful candidate must have a strong working knowledge of US GAAP be detailoriented highly motivated with strong organizational and communication skills and have a proven ability to work independently and succeed in a team environment.
